You have a suitcase that can hold up to 23 kilograms. You are

packing clothes and want to make sure you have space left over for a Playstation you plan to buy before

your trip. If the Playstation weighs 3.75 kg, how many clothes

can you pack?

Clothes + Playstation = Total weight

x + 3.75 = 23

- 3.75 - 3.75

x = 19.25 kg

Let x = amount of clothes
